Five Reasons to Have Adequate Coverage:
1. Protect Your Investment: Your home is likely one of the biggest investments you will ever make. Adequate homeowners insurance can protect your investment from unexpected events such as fires, theft, or natural disasters.
2. Liability Protection: Homeowners insurance also provides liability protection in case someone is injured on your property. This can help cover medical expenses and legal fees in the event of a lawsuit.
3. Peace of Mind: Knowing that your home is protected can provide you with peace of mind. You can rest easy knowing that you are covered in case of any emergencies.
4. Mortgage Requirements: Most mortgage lenders require homeowners insurance as part of the loan agreement. Having adequate coverage ensures that you meet these requirements.
5. Rebuild and Repair Costs: In the event of a disaster, homeowners insurance can help cover the costs of rebuilding or repairing your home. This can save you from having to pay out of pocket for expensive repairs.
Four Ways to Save on Policy Rates:
1. Shop Around: One of the best ways to save on homeowners insurance is to shop around and compare rates from different insurance companies. This can help you find the best coverage at the most affordable price.
2. Bundle Policies: Many insurance companies offer discounts for bundling multiple policies, such as homeowners and auto insurance. By bundling your policies, you can save money on both premiums.
3. Increase Deductibles: By increasing your deductible, you can lower your monthly premiums. Just make sure you have enough savings set aside to cover the deductible in case of a claim.
4. Improve Home Security: Installing security features such as alarm systems, deadbolts, and smoke detectors can help lower your insurance premiums. Insurance companies often offer discounts for homes with added security measures.
Four Different Types of Homes Needing Home Insurance:
1. Single-Family Homes: Single-family homes are the most common type of home that requires homeowners insurance. This type of coverage protects the structure of the home, as well as personal belongings inside.
2. Condos: Condos also require homeowners insurance, although the coverage may differ from that of a single-family home. Condo insurance typically covers the interior of the unit, while the condo association’s insurance covers the exterior and common areas.
3. Mobile Homes: Mobile homes require specialized insurance coverage due to their unique construction and location. Mobile home insurance can help protect against damage from storms, fires, and other disasters.
4. Rental Properties: If you own rental properties, it is important to have landlord insurance to protect your investment. This type of coverage can help cover the structure of the property, as well as liability protection for injuries that occur on the premises.
Common Questions About Homeowners Insurance:
1. What does homeowners insurance cover?
Homeowners insurance typically covers the structure of the home, personal belongings, liability protection, and additional living expenses in case of a disaster.
2. How much homeowners insurance do I need?
The amount of coverage you need depends on factors such as the value of your home, personal belongings, and liability risks. It is important to have enough coverage to protect your assets.
3. What factors affect homeowners insurance rates?
Factors that affect homeowners insurance rates include the location of the home, the age and condition of the home, the value of the home, and the homeowner’s credit score.
4. Can I save money on homeowners insurance?
Yes, there are several ways to save money on homeowners insurance, such as shopping around, bundling policies, increasing deductibles, and improving home security.
5. What is the difference between replacement cost and actual cash value?
Replacement cost coverage pays to replace or repair your home and belongings at current market prices. Actual cash value coverage pays the depreciated value of your home and belongings.
6. Is flood insurance included in homeowners insurance?
No, flood insurance is typically a separate policy that must be purchased in addition to homeowners insurance. It is important to have flood insurance if you live in a flood-prone area.
7. What is liability protection in homeowners insurance?
Liability protection in homeowners insurance covers medical expenses and legal fees in the event that someone is injured on your property and sues you.
8. What is personal property coverage?
Personal property coverage in homeowners insurance protects your belongings, such as furniture, clothing, and electronics, in case of theft or damage.
9. Can I adjust my coverage limits?
Yes, you can adjust your coverage limits to fit your needs and budget. It is important to regularly review your coverage and make changes as needed.
10. What is a deductible?
A deductible is the amount you must pay out of pocket before your insurance coverage kicks in. Higher deductibles typically result in lower premiums.
11. Do I need additional coverage for valuable items?
If you have valuable items such as jewelry, artwork, or collectibles, you may need additional coverage to fully protect these items. Talk to your insurance agent about adding a rider to your policy.
12. What is loss of use coverage?
Loss of use coverage in homeowners insurance helps cover additional living expenses if you are unable to live in your home due to a covered event, such as a fire or natural disaster.
13. How can I file a claim with my homeowners insurance company?
If you need to file a claim with your homeowners insurance company, contact your insurance agent or the company’s claims department. They will guide you through the claims process and help you get the assistance you need.
